Bricklayers vs Professional occupations Salary (2025)
How do Bricklayers and Professional occupations salaries compare in the UK? Here is a detailed side-by-side breakdown.
Professional occupations earns £12,774 more per year (38% higher)
Detailed Comparison
| Metric | Bricklayers | Professional occupations |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Median Annual | £33,395 | £46,169 | -£12,774 |
| Mean Annual | £33,035 | £50,604 | -£17,569 |
| Monthly | £2,783 | £3,847 | -£1,064 |
| Weekly | £642 | £888 | -£246 |
| Hourly | £16.06 | £22.20 | -£6.14 |
